1
person being interviewed
the person who answers questions in an interview
Usage pattern:
[an interviewee] (in/for [an interview])
Common mistake:
Don’t confuse interviewee (answers) with interviewer (asks).
Synonyms
candidate (Common in job contexts; not used for media interviews.)
|
guest (Common for TV/radio; less formal and not used for job interviews.)
Antonyms
interviewer (The person who asks the questions.)

2
research interview participant
a person who answers questions for research
Usage pattern:
[an interviewee] in [a study/research project]
Common mistake:
In research writing, interviewee is often preferred to participant when the data comes from interviews specifically.
Synonyms
respondent (Common in surveys and research; can be broader than interviews.)
|
participant (Very common in research; not specific to interviews.)
Antonyms
interviewer (The researcher who conducts the interview.)
